Now let us turn to the nightingale of India, Lata Mangeshkar, as she sings a song “Tum Ko Agar Maine” penned by Hasrat Jaipuri and composed by Naushad Ali. The song is from the 1974 film My Friend.
“My Friend”(1974) was produced by Poonam Bhai Shah and Naushad and directed by M Rehman for Poonam Pictures Private Limited, Bombay. The movie had Rajeev(New find), Prema Narayan, Utpal Dutt, Purnima, Umraani(new find), Jagdeep, Asit Sen, Polson, Tuntun, Badri Prasad, Mona Sayeed, Hakeem, Samson, Rirkoo, Ratna, Moolchand etc in it.
I had seen the movie when it was released but don’t remember much of it. I distinctly remember the story because another movie with similar plot was released a year later which was “Kaagaz Ki Naav” (1975).
The story is as under:
It centres on a modern young man and his relationship with his father, who outwardly appears “broad-minded” or progressive.
This youth falls in love with a cabaret dancer (a bar dancer), and proposes marriage, or at least seriously pursues her. However, his father strongly disapproves of this relationship. The father’s “modern” liberalism is somewhat of a façade or cover: in reality, he has secrets — possibly extra-marital activities — and his progressive image hides darker sides.
As the conflict unfolds, the son learns the truth about his father’s hypocrisy, and he works to resolve the crisis.
Ultimately, “love triumphs” — indicating a resolution in favor of the young man and the dancer.
